Reason for this visit

Following Malta's accession to the EU in May 2004 and the introduction of the Euro on January 1, 2008, the economy has gradually integrated with the Eurozone economy, which has eliminated exchange rate risks, reduced transaction costs and created a favorable environment for foreign investors. Due to Malta's tight financial regulation, its financial system is less liquid, which has led to the country's investment bias being diversified, with its financial institutions investing mainly in high performing stocks or debt. As a result, Malta is one of the EU countries least affected by the financial crisis.

Malta has a free flow of foreign exchange. This means that foreign exchange can be traded freely and foreign capital can move freely in and out of Malta. Also, foreign companies are free to open foreign currency accounts with banks to deposit foreign currency and can freely remit profits earned in Malta without further special taxes. To help investors or practitioners have a more comprehensive understanding of the forex dealer in Malta, the survey team went to the country for field visits.

On-site visit

This time the survey team visited the dealer AKFX in Malta, with the specific address at Floor 5, The Penthouse, Global Capital, Testaferrata Street, Ta’Xbiex, Malta.

Based on the above address, the survey team came to the destination of this survey. It is a commercial building in the Tabix district of Malta, which is also the commercial center of the district. The building is five stories high and houses many insurance and financial companies. Due to its proximity to the sea, the surrounding environment is relatively quiet.

The surveyors asked the receptionist if the dealer existed there and he said that the building did have AKFX as a company. It was in the attic room on the 5th floor. In addition, the surveyors also found the name of AKFX on the directory at the entrance. However, due to the epidemic, the company's employees refused the surveyors' request for an inside visit. Therefore, they were eventually unable to enter the company's office for filming.

Conclusion

The survey team went to Malta to visit the dealer AKFX as planned, and the dealer's logo could be found on its publicly displayed address, indicating that the dealer has a real place of business. Unfortunately, the surveyors were not able to visit the interior of the company, so the exact scale of its operations was still unknown.
